Output 3807c414688eecceff04d4e802d99518bf7b290fa04fcaa8669c35e4caaf1741:1

value
99960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cda9f72f1a6954331e0d772a4ef357f9efa4450b OP_EQUAL
address
3LSU4HPHk9BHR4etRQmEFPjyp5RLWYTMsm
transaction
3807c414688eecceff04d4e802d99518bf7b290fa04fcaa8669c35e4caaf1741
confirmations
388165
spent
true